Re: [問題] Java程式的釋出給他人使用
==[站內]==
※ 引述《ccricky@kkcity.com.tw ( )》之銘言:
: ※ 引述《jcnsb.bbs@ptt.cc (懶得想暱稱~:p)》之銘言:
: > 今天寫好了一支Java的程式~
: > 如果我要發布出去給他人使用....
: > 因為使用者的環境可能是 Windows 也可能是 Linux~
: > 所以不釋出「處理過」的 exe 檔....
: > 那最簡便的方式....
: > 是不是直接釋出編譯過的 .class 檔~
: > 讓使用者在有安裝 jre 的電腦上執行即可??
: > 還是釋出 .java 檔~
: > 讓使用者自行編譯後再執行??
: 只要直接釋出class檔就行,從java檔編譯成class檔的一個好
: 處就是,不會讓自己的程式原始碼外流,但又可以達到流通的
^^^^^^^^^^^^^^^^^^^^^^^^^^
話說有套cavaj好好用的阿 XD
編譯靠javac
反組譯就靠cavaj啦...連註解都看的到唷... (好孩子不要學!)
: 效果
結論:程式碼不想外流還是用用混淆器吧,不過這也是防君子不防小人就是了。
我想class檔不是為了防止原始碼外流吧,起因是為了跨平台方便吧...
還有,一整個專案視情況包成JAR、WAR或EAR來發佈也是不錯的選擇...
--
█◣◢█ ▄▄▄ Thank you, Tayshaun Prince
─ PRINCE ★2005-2006 STATISTICS
▌PISTONS ▌ 22 PPG 14.1 RPG 4.20 APG 2.3 EFF +13.39
▌ 22 ▌ ★2006 All-Defensive Second Team
▌ ▌ ★Grabbed a career high 12 rebounds on
▌ ▌ on 01/12/06 vs. San Antonio .
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 219.81.161.81
討論串 (同標題文章)
本文引述了以下文章的的內容:
完整討論串 (本文為第 4 之 8 篇):